    Geography. Burano is 7 kilometres (4 miles) from Venice, a 45-minute trip from St. Mark's Square by vaporetto, a Venetian water bus.. The island is linked to Mazzorbo by a bridge. The current population of Burano is about 2,800. Originally, there were five islands and a fourth canal that was filled to become via e piazza Baldassare Galuppi, joining the former islands of San Martino Destra and ...

  7. Oct 9, 2023 · The Best Things To Do in Burano, Italy. Enjoy The Most Colourful Houses in Italy. There are two theories for the houses of Burano. One is that the rainbow palette lining the shores of this small island made it easier for fishermen to find their way home; the second is that it assisted them in distinguishing their own house from that of their neighbours

  8. Burano is an island in the Lagoon of Venice. It is located to the north of Venice, very near Torcello, and is famous for its lacemaking.. The island with about 4,000 inhabitants has a curious leaning bell tower that is visible from a distance.
